Singapore issues travel advisory after small eruption at Bali volcano
Published Wed, Nov 22, 2017 · 09:50 PM
Jakarta
INDONESIA'S Mount Agung volcano in Bali has let out a puff of black smoke and ash in a small eruption, prompting Singapore to advise its citizens to be ready to evacuate the holiday island at short notice amid concern about a bigger eruption.
Authorities have not changed the alert status on Agung, which remains at one level below the highest and there have been no reports of flight cancellations.
